Somali
Etymology
From Proto-Cushitic *yaay-. Cognates are Somali hooyo and Afar yayya.
Noun
aayo f (plural aayooyin)
- mother
- aunt (uncle's wife)
- stepmother
References
- Puglielli, Annarita, Mansuur, Cabdalla Cumar (2012) “aayo”, in Qaamuuska Af-Soomaliga[1], Rome: RomaTrE-Press, →ISBN, page 28
Yoruba
Pronunciation
Noun
ààyò
- favorite, chosen
- babá sa aṣọ náà ní ààyò ― The father assigned the clothes as his favorite
- (idiomatic) A person who is beloved or cherished by someone; (especially) the favorite wife of a man
ọmọ olúgbó ụmọlẹ̀ àrìmáàyò yúbẹ̀, káàyò rẹ̀ ké ró súlé dè é- The child of the forest of the deity that does not bring his beloved to accompany him, his beloved will wait for him patiently at home
(Èkìtì familial oríkì)
